| Changelog for yac |
| Release |
What has changed? |
| 2.3.2 |
- PHP 8.2, 8.3, 8.4, 8.5 and 8.6 support
- Added ARMv8 hardware CRC32C support
- Fixed dead SSE4.2 CRC32 detection, modernized config.m4
- Retry on CAS failures in set()
- Treat decode/decompression failures as silent cache misses
- Fixed delete() returning true for non-existent keys
- Added PIE (PHP Installer for Extensions) support |
| 2.3.1 |
- PHP8.1 Supports |
| 2.3.0 |
- PHP8 Supported |
| 2.2.1 |
- Refactor key manipulation, avoding memory allocation
- Refactor Yac::__set/__get by using native objects_handler |
| 2.2.0 |
- Added json serializer
- Added igbinary serializer
- change yac.serilalizer to string, "php", "json" etc |
| 2.1.2 |
- Also use crc32_u32 in 64 bits
- Fixed crc32c only pick the first byte |
| 2.1.1 |
- Implemnented CAS based lock-free protection
- Use SSE4.2 _mm_crc32 instead of normal crc32 to make speedup
- Some optimization to avoding memory usage
- Fixed PECL package (missed yac_atomic.h) |
